#idHomeContents .hikidemono-guide-intro,
#idHomeContents .popular-items-intro,
#idHomeContents .ng-manner-intro {
	margin : 0 0 30px 0;
}

#idHomeContents .hikidemono-meaning,
#idHomeContents .hikidemono-price,
#idHomeContents .hikidemono-count,
#idHomeContents .sub-section {
	margin : 0 0 30px 0;
}

#idHomeContents .hikidemono-meaning-title,
#idHomeContents .hikidemono-price-title,
#idHomeContents .hikidemono-count-title,
#idHomeContents .sub-section-title {
	margin      : 0 0 10px 0;
	font-size   : 115%;
	font-weight : bold;
}

#idHomeContents .hikidemono-meaning-content,
#idHomeContents .hikidemono-price-content,
#idHomeContents .hikidemono-count-content,
#idHomeContents .popular-items-content ,
#idHomeContents .ng-manner-content,
#idHomeContents .hikidemono-card-content,
#idHomeContents .hyacca-selection-content,
#idHomeContents .ranking-content {
	margin : 0 0 10px 0;
}

#idHomeContents .ranking-content {
	width: 100%;
	font-size: 12px;
	text-align: left;
}

#idHomeContents .ranking-content .icon-next {
	padding-right: 10px;
}

#idHomeContents .hikidemono-price-image,
#idHomeContents .hikidemono-count-image ,
#idHomeContents .noshi-image,
#idHomeContents .hikidemono-card-image,
#idHomeContents .hyacca-selection-image {
	margin : 15px 0;
}


#idHomeContents .hikidemono-price .btn-wrapper,
#idHomeContents .hikidemono-count .btn-wrapper {
	margin : 30px 0;
}



#idHomeContents .faq-links {
	text-align: center;
	display: flex;
	flex-direction: column;
	align-items: center;
}

#idHomeContents .faq-links .btn-next {
	margin : 0 0 15px 0;
}


#idHomeContents .product-item,
#idHomeContents .help-info-item {
	margin : 0 0 15px 0;
}

#idHomeContents .product-item a:hover,
#idHomeContents .help-info-item a:hover {
	opacity : 0.7;
}

#idHomeContents .hikidemono-price a,
#idHomeContents .ng-manner-content a,
#idHomeContents .popular-items-content a,
#idHomeContents .note a,
#idHomeContents .hikidemono-card-content a,
#idHomeContents .hyacca-selection-content a {
	margin          : 0 5px;
	text-decoration : underline;
	font-weight     : bold;
}

#idHomeContents .hikidemono-price a:hover ,
#idHomeContents .ng-manner-content a:hover ,
#idHomeContents .popular-items-content a:hover,
#idHomeContents .note a:hover,
#idHomeContents .hikidemono-card-content a:hover,
#idHomeContents .hyacca-selection-content a:hover {
	opacity : 0.7;
}

#idHomeContents .hikidemono-price a.btn-next {
	margin: 0 auto 20px;
	text-decoration: unset;
	font-weight: unset;
}

#idHomeContents .magazine a.btn-next {
	margin: 20px auto 0;
}